Franklin County, Arkansas Per Capita Income By Race and Ethnicity in 2021 (ACS-5Yrs)
Based on the US Census ACS-5Yrs estimates, in 2021, the Per Capita Income for Franklin County, AR was $22,391.
By Race: The White Alone racial group had the highest per capita income in Franklin County, AR ($23.31K), followed by Some Other Race Alone ($17.55K), and Two or More Races ($11.82K). The racial group with the lowest per capita income was Black Alone ($9.44K).
By Ethnicity: The per capita income of the Non-Hispanic White Alone ethnicity group was ($23.68K), and that of the Hispanic or Latino of All Races ethnicity group was ($13.01K).

Race | Per Capita Income ($) |
---|---|
White Alone | 23307 |
Some Other Race Alone | 17547 |
Two or More Races | 11819 |
Asian Alone | 11646 |
American Indian & Alaska Native Alone | 10960 |
Black Alone | 9439 |
Ethnicity | Per Capita Income ($) |
---|---|
Non-Hispanic White Alone | 23676 |
Hispanic or Latino of All Races | 13011 |
